Output ff596291f1e26ac64a1601866a304af8c3dc8f9410e8788847e2afbe9fc7009c:42

value
1830230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24340a849eeb6b8ac28f6b0e0f1415c6951ed17 OP_EQUAL
address
3KQBaYojTs8Q7KCTd5Jx5uKiwNpRpF7m2L
transaction
ff596291f1e26ac64a1601866a304af8c3dc8f9410e8788847e2afbe9fc7009c
spent
true